Output 1b5128159363a3eff58c4011cb8d0877dff6ab21686f15a4ea07af397857ece4:17

value
32397929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d0e9e018646ee6a9785f1ce6859a0b5d535836 OP_EQUAL
address
MAyxoL7Q466SEqdvCVbJz35HPHK8e4qyik
transaction
1b5128159363a3eff58c4011cb8d0877dff6ab21686f15a4ea07af397857ece4
spent
true